PHP函数-注释
在编写PHP代码时,注释是至关重要的,因为它们有助于其他程序员或您自己快速了解您的代码。注释可以作为说明和解释,还可以使您的代码更易于阅读。
PHP为注释提供两种类型:单行注释和多行注释。单行注释以两个斜杠(//)开头,而多行注释以斜杠星号(/*)开头,后跟多行注释,并以星号斜杠(*/)结尾。
下面是单行注释的例子:
```php
// This is a single-line comment
```
下面是多行注释的例子:
```php
/*
This is a multi-line comment
that spans multiple lines
*/
```
您可以在注释中编写任何内容,但最好不要重复您的代码。注释应该是简短,易于理解,描述您的代码的功能,并遵循代码规范。
除了普通的注释之外,您还可以为函数编写特殊的文档注释,以便其他程序员可以通过IDE或其他软件了解函数如何使用。这些注释被称为PHPDoc注释。
PHPDoc注释有一套规则和标记,您可以使用它们来描述函数的参数,返回值和其他信息。下面是一个使用PHPDoc注释的函数示例:
```php
/**
* Concatenate two strings and return the result
*
* @param string $str1 The first string
* @param string $str2 The second string
* @return string The concatenated string
*/
function concatenate_strings($str1, $str2) {
return $str1 . $str2;
}
```
在上面的示例中,我们使用了@ param标签来描述函数的参数,@ return标签来描述返回值。这些标记是开发人员文档中广泛接受的,并且可以通过IDE等工具识别。
动态调用PHP函数
在PHP中,您可以使用变量或字符串来动态调用函数。例如,您可以使用以下方法调用php中的函数:
```php
function myFunction($param1, $param2) {
// do something
}
$name = 'myFunction';
$name($param1, $param2);
```
In the above example, we are assigning the string 'myFunction' to the variable $name, and then using that variable to call the function with the same name.
您还可以将要调用的函数放在数组中并使用相同的方法调用:
```php
$functions = array(
'myFunction',
'myOtherFunction'
);
$functions[0]($param1, $param2);
```
动态调用函数对于编写可重用代码和创建动态程序非常有用。但是,您应该小心使用此功能,因为它可能导致代码难以理解和维护。 如果你喜欢我们三七知识分享网站的文章, 欢迎您分享或收藏知识分享网站文章 欢迎您到我们的网站逛逛喔!https://www.ynyuzhu.com/
发表评论 取消回复